Bratislava Castle:
The location itself makes the Bratislava Castle so appealing to both tourists and the locals alike. Also called as Hrad, the Bratislava Castle is situated on top of a hill. From this location, you can see the entire city below. You can imagine what a great view it must be! Originally the castle was constructed in the 9th century, and it was used as Roman frontier. However, it was destroyed by a fire in 1881, and the reconstruction took place in the mid 1900s. Although the exterior of the castle is nothing magnificent, you should visit it because of the museums that are housed inside the castle. And of course, the panoramic views are simply breathtaking!

St Martin’s Cathedral:
If you like to admire gothic architecture, the St Martin’s Cathedral is definitely a must-visit for you. Located just at the edge of Old Town, the Church was originally built following the Romanesque style in the 13th century. It was, however, revamped with a 3-nave gothic dome in the latter part of the 14th century. The current version of the cathedral was consecrated in 1452, and it underwent a number of lengthy constructions in the following centuries. During the 16th century, the Dome was primarily used as the coronation church of the Hungarian kings. Till the 19th century, 19 Hungarian emperors were officially crowned in this church. The St Martin’s Cathedral was actually built on the outer walls of the town as a part of its fortification.

Primatial Palace in Bratislava:
Situated at the centre of Old Town, the Primatial Palace was built in 1778. Considered as one of the most beautiful buildings in Bratislava, the palace is one of the sites that is worthy of a visit. The exterior of the building is coloured in a combination of white and pink, and the appearance is enhanced by large cast iron cardinal’s hat and marble statues. This palace was built for the archbishop and the hat symbolises him and the numerous cardinals that lived here throughout the years.
